What Is Thoracic Surgery?
Thoracic surgery involves surgical treatment of conditions affecting organs inside the chest (excluding the heart). These procedures are often required for lung diseases, infections, tumors, injuries, or congenital abnormalities.

Conditions Treated with Thoracic Surgery
Thoracic surgery may be recommended for:
- Lung infections or abscesses
- Lung nodules or tumors
- Pleural diseases (fluid or thickening around lungs)
- Chest injuries or trauma
- Congenital chest abnormalities
- Mediastinal masses

Types of Thoracic Surgery Procedures
Modern thoracic surgery focuses on safety, precision, and faster recovery. Depending on the condition, procedures may include:
- Minimally invasive thoracic surgery (VATS)
- Lung resection surgeries
- Biopsy and diagnostic thoracic procedures
- Treatment for pleural effusion or collapsed lung
Minimally invasive approaches help reduce pain, hospital stay, and recovery time.
